How they compare
Belarus currently reports 153,219 m3 against 34,119 m3 in Poland, a difference of 119,100 m3.
That makes Belarus's figure about 4.5 times Poland's.
The two have swapped places 5 times across 20 shared years of data; in 1999 it was Poland ahead.
Belarus ranks 1st and Poland ranks 4th of 51 countries.
Across the 3 decades both report, Belarus averaged higher in 1 and Poland in 2.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Belarus | Poland |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 16,671 m3 | 19,705 m3 | 3,034 m3 | Poland |
| 2000s | 47,405 m3 | 51,893 m3 | 4,488 m3 | Poland |
| 2010s | 96,551 m3 | 42,013 m3 | 54,538 m3 | Belarus |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
